The Necessity of Robust Verification Processes
Unlike traditional brick-and-mortar establishments, online operators are entrusted with safeguarding their users through rigorous technical and operational standards. Central to these efforts is the implementation of comprehensive verification procedures—not merely for anti-fraud measures but also as part of a broader commitment to responsible gambling. These measures ensure that players are who they claim to be, their age is verified, and their activity is monitored to prevent problematic gambling behaviors.
How Online Slot Verification Supports Fair and Secure Gaming
Modern online slot platforms employ sophisticated algorithms combined with regulated third-party verification services. These measures help:
- Authenticate Player Identity: Preventing underage gambling and identity theft.
- Ensure Game Integrity: Confirming that games are not rigged and operate within legal parameters.
- Monitor Player Behaviour: Detecting suspicious activity that might indicate problem gambling.
- Facilitate Responsible Play: Offering feature controls such as deposit limits, self-exclusion, and time-outs.

The Industry-Wide Push Toward Enhanced Compliance
UK regulatory bodies like the Gambling Commission set strict standards for online operators. For example, the recent inclusion of mandatory Know Your Customer (KYC) processes is a response to rising concerns about gambling-related harm. | Verification Element | Purpose | Example Technologies |
|---|---|---|
| Identity Checks | Prevent underage and fraudulent participation | Government ID scans, facial recognition |
| Financial Verification | Confirm source of funds, prevent money laundering | Bank account verification, transaction monitoring |
| Player Behaviour Monitoring | Detect risky patterns, promote responsible gambling | Behavioural analytics, time/amount limits |
